Vendor note: the Lintgate static-analysis baseline file (baseline.lintgate.json) was generated against the Topaz 4.x vendor release. Don't regenerate it casually — it suppresses ~300 known findings, and wiping it floods the dashboard. Update only when the vendor ships a major version. If you need the vendor's regeneration tooling, ask their support contact directly.

pager mailbox: casix@tolvaqsys.internal

Quick update on the Marwyn Kitchens franchise agreement. Negotiations with the Petrell family group wrapped last week — terms are broadly what we wanted: seven-year term, territory protection across the Averonne region, and a royalty step-down after year three. One sticking point remains on refurbishment obligations; our counsel thinks we can close it within a fortnight. Signing targeted for quarter-end, pending your sign-off. How this fits the wider rollout is in the confidential note below.

board note of kadug-tawig: Only 5 of the 100 pilot accounts renewed Oliath, so a churn review is set for April 15.

Subject: Static-analysis baseline refreshed

Future maintainers: the Cindervale baseline file was regenerated after the linter upgrade, suppressing 312 pre-existing findings. New code must be clean; don't add to the baseline. Shrink it opportunistically when touching old files. The baseline was generated against the build referenced by the token below.

pipeline stamp: htk4_66df

Handover: queue replacement, Orvik platform. We're killing the homegrown job queue (finally). New broker is Lattice, already in staging. Workers migrated except the PDF renderer — it still double-acks, fix before cutover. Old queue stays read-only for 30 days for drain. Dead-letter handling is different: failures go to a parked stream, not retried forever. Dashboards are rebuilt; alerts are not, do that first. Don't re-enable the legacy scheduler, it fights the broker. Current broker configuration is below.

config for kahif-tafog:
[lamdor]
port = 5432
team = holdor
host = lamdor.ordinsys.example
region = north-1
access_code = ac_98de10
timeout_ms = 1500